index : pacman | |
Archlinux32 fork of pacman | gitolite user |
summaryrefslogtreecommitdiff |
author | Dave Reisner <dreisner@archlinux.org> | 2020-05-02 12:12:32 -0400 |
---|---|---|
committer | Allan McRae <allan@archlinux.org> | 2020-05-05 09:14:32 +1000 |
commit | cebda6d0ee4c58521cafd9d0980c8b79cc068602 (patch) | |
tree | e6f4b23196f5eb157bbca9c020cb198cb701fb4c /test/pacman/pmenv.py | |
parent | 0b81fb64d3f36710d3988ab49feae8c7cc37c1af (diff) |
-rw-r--r-- | test/pacman/pmenv.py | 7 |
diff --git a/test/pacman/pmenv.py b/test/pacman/pmenv.py index 24437b61..d87193f2 100644 --- a/test/pacman/pmenv.py +++ b/test/pacman/pmenv.py @@ -70,5 +70,10 @@ class pmenv(object): t.run(self.pacman) tap.diag("==> Checking rules") - tap.todo = t.expectfailure + # When running under meson, we don't emit 'todo' in the plan and instead + # handle expected failures in the test() objects. This really should be + # fixed in meson: + # https://github.com/mesonbuild/meson/issues/2923#issuecomment-614647076 + tap.todo = (t.expectfailure and + not 'RUNNING_UNDER_MESON' in os.environ) tap.subtest(lambda: t.check(), t.description) |